
CLAYTON, MO (KMOX) - St. Louis officials are expected to update the investigation into former State Representative Cora Faith Walker's Death, Monday.

St. Louis Public Safety Director Doctor Dan Isom will give the update at 11:00 o'clock Monday on where the investigation stands. Walker died March 11th, her memorial service was held this past Friday. On Tuesday, the St. Louis County Council will introduce a resolution honoring Cora Faith Walker.
Meanwhile, St. Louis County Councilman Tim Fitch tells KMOX, he's asking fellow council members to support a resolution that calls for the Missouri Highway Patrol to investigate Cora Faith Walker's death and not the City.
KMOX has reached out to other Council members who say Fitch does not have the votes to support this and that his actions seem to be trying to undermine the St. Louis Police Department.
The full council will introduce another resolution honoring Cora Faith Walker on Tuesday.
